Lead Architect (IGA/IAM) - Expert Services EMEA
Saviynt·4 months ago
What you will do
Own end-to-end technical implementation of identity security solutions, ensuring successful delivery across requirements gathering, design, configuration, testing, and deployment phases to achieve rapid time to value.
Lead solution design for complex Identity Governance and Administration (IGA) implementations, ensuring alignment with enterprise architecture and security best practices.
Make and guide key architectural decisions, promoting design standards, integration patterns, and scalability across identity security solutions.
● Provide technical leadership across the full SDLC, including system analysis, design, development, testing, and deployment.
● Manage both technical and non-technical stakeholder communication, ensuring alignment and accountability across internal teams and customer/partner organisations.
● Proactively identify technical risks, dependencies, and implementation challenges, driving mitigation strategies in collaboration with stakeholders.
● Demonstrate thought leadership by conducting implementation reviews, performing comparative analysis of solution options, and delivering clear, strategic recommendations.
● Act as a trusted advisor to customers and partners, supporting identity security strategy, roadmaps, and adoption of industry best practices.
● Drive innovation by introducing modern design principles, emerging methodologies, and continuous improvement initiatives across implementations.
● Guide and mentor engineers and consultants, fostering a culture of technical excellence, continuous learning, and knowledge sharing.
● Support integration of identity solutions with enterprise platforms such as ERP systems, HR systems, and ITSM tools.
What you bring
● Proven experience leading and delivering complex Identity Governance and Administration (IGA) implementations, with hands-on expertise in one or more leading IGA platforms.
● Strong consulting and advisory skills, with the ability to translate business requirements into scalable technical solutions.
● Deep understanding of identity governance principles, processes, and best practices within enterprise environments.
● Excellent communication and technical presentation skills, with the ability to influence stakeholders at all levels.
● Ability to lead multiple projects simultaneously while maintaining high standards of quality and delivery.
● Strong experience in solution architecture, including microservices, integration patterns, and enterprise system design.
●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ting skills, with high attention to detail.
● Strong knowledge of SQL and ability to write complex queries.
● Hands-on experience with Java/J2EE, REST and SOAP web services, and system integration.
● Solid understanding of network fundamentals, cryptography, certificates, and Unix/Linux environments, including shell scripting.
● Strong knowledge of identity systems such as LDAP and Active Directory, and protocols including SAML, OAuth, and SCIM.
● Experience integrating with enterprise and cloud platforms such as SAP, ERP systems, Workday, and ServiceNow.
● Experience with cloud platforms such as AWS and Azure is a plus.
